> +#define SFC_FLOW_ITEM(_name) \
> +       .type = RTE_FLOW_ITEM_TYPE_##_name,     \
> +       .name = #_name

Using this concatenation (same for SFC_FLOW_ACTION) confuses
devtools/parse-flow-support.sh script.

$ ./devtools/check-doc-vs-code.sh
rte_flow doc out of sync for sfc
    item
    item pf
    item phy_port
    item port_id
    item pppoes
    item tcp
    item vf
    action

Either net/sfc keeps full RTE_FLOW_x_TYPE_y form like other drivers,
or the check script must be updated (see exclude/include helpers).
